Bax This study was designed to predict left ventricular (LV) remodeling at 6-month follow-up after acute myocardial infarction. In total, 178 patients presented with acute myocardial infarction and underwent primary percutaneous coronary intervention. LV dyssynchrony, assessed at baseline by speckle-tracking radial strain analysis, was demonstrated to be superior in predicting LV remodeling at 6-month follow-up. Using a cutoff value of 130 ms, a sensitivity of 82% and a specificity of 95% were obtained to predict long-term LV remodeling.
